#a28b61 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a28b61 is composed of 63.5% red, 54.5%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.2% magenta, 40.1%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 38.8 degrees, a saturation of 25.9% and a lightness of 50.8%. #a28b61 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c2 with #451700.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

● #a28b61 color description : Mostly desaturated dark orange.
#a28b61 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a28b61 has RGB values of R:162, G:139,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.4,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10652513.

Shades and Tints of #a28b61
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030201 is the darkest color, while #f9f8f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a28b61
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#85837e is the less saturated color, while #f9a40a is the most saturated one.
